To solve the inequality \( 2x + 10 \geq 12 \), we will first isolate \( x \).

  1. Subtract 10 from both sides: \[ 2x \geq 12 - 10 \] \[ 2x \geq 2 \]

  2. Now, divide both sides by 2: \[ x \geq 1 \]

Rearranging this so that \( x \) comes first, we write:

\[ x \geq 1 \]

So the solution to the inequality is: \[ x \geq 1 \]
